ORDER

(Order of the Court was made by T.RAJA, J.) This Writ Petition is directed against the impugned order dated 20.10.2018 issued by the third respondent calling upon the petitioner to remove the encroachment within seven days. 2.The learned Counsel appearing for the petitioner submitted that the Manager of Arulmigu Bhagavathyamman Thirukkoil has no jurisdiction to issue the notice. He further submitted that the Joint Commissioner, Hindu Religious and Charitable Endowments Department, had originally allotted 77 sq. ft. of land to the petitioner that could be seen from the proceedings dated 22.01.2010 issued by the Manager of Arulmigu Bhagavathiamman Thirukkoil, Kanyakumari. Subsequently, when a representation was made by the petitioner to allot more extent of land, a resolution was passed on 11.07.2017 bearing No.

3151 and based on the said resolution, the petitioner was allowed to enjoy 177 sq. ft. of land as per the proceedings dated 11.07.2017 passed by the Joint Commissioner/Executive Officer, Hindu Religious and Charitable Endowments Department. Therefore, the impugned notice is liable to be set aside, he pleaded.

3.Mr.V.R.Shanmuganathan, learned Special Government Pleader appearing for the first respondent submitted that even if the petitioner is not complying with the direction issued in the impugned notice, the Manager of Arulmigu Bhavathiamman Thirukkoil will have to write to the Joint Commissioner who will in turn appoint the Assistant Commissioner to examine the matter and submit a report and based on the report submitted by the Assistant Commissioner, the Joint Commissioner will take a final decision by holding an enquiry and then pass an appropriate order. 4.The learned Standing Counsel appearing for the respondents 2 and 3 submitted that it is not an order granting 177 sq. ft. of land to be enjoyed by the petitioner but it is allotted to the petitioner only for the purpose of carrying out maintenance.

The Joint Commissioner as Executive Officer of Arulmigu Bhagavathiamman Thirukkoil has issued the proceedings that will not confer any right on the petitioner to claim that he is entitled to encroach 177 sq. ft. This could be seen from the proceedings dated 20.10.2018 that the petitioner was originally allotted only 77 sq. ft. and in excess of 77 sq. ft. namely 100 sq. ft. of land the petitioner is not entitled to. Therefore, this matter ought to be looked into by the Joint Commissioner. 5.

Assistant Commissioner, H.R. & C.E., as per Section 78 of the Hindu Religious and Charitable Endowments Act, 1956 and only on the basis of the report submitted by the Assistant Commissioner, the Joint Commissioner will take final decision. Therefore, it is too early for the petitioner to approach this Court. Hence, this Writ Petition fails and accordingly the same is dismissed. However, the petitioner is entitled to make a representation to the Joint Commissioner against the impugned proceedings and if any such representation is made by the petitioner, the Joint Commissioner shall consider the same and pass appropriate orders on merits and in accordance with law. No costs. Consequently, the connected Writ Miscellaneous Petitions are closed.
